Elementary - Calling In Sick

A: Hello, Daniel speaking, how may I help you?
B: Hi, Daniel, Julie here.

A: Hi, Julie, how are you?
B: Actually, I’m feeling quite ill today.

A: I’m sorry to hear that. What’s wrong?
B: I think I’m coming down with the flu. I have a headache, a sore throat a runny nose and I’m feeling slightly feverish.

B: Yes, I was hoping to take the day off to recover.

A: OK, then. Try and get some rest.


Key Vocabulary

was hoping :to kindly expect
calling in sick: report that you will not go to work because you are sick
coming down:getting, acquiring
quite ill: very sick
